Maison du Vieil Alby is a beautifully preserved medieval house located in the Vieil Alby district, the historic heart of Albi. This landmark building is the headquarters of the Albi Patrimoine association, which works to preserve and promote the city's heritage. The house itself is a fine example of 13th- and 14th-century architecture, with its distinctive timber-framed facade and stone ground floor. Visitors can admire the building from the outside, and occasionally the interior is open for special events or guided tours. The surrounding narrow streets are lined with similar historic houses, making this area a delight to explore on foot.
